jacar
Ido
Etymology
Borrowed from French gésir, Italian giacere, Spanish yacer.
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/ʒaˈt͡sar/, /d͡ʒaˈt͡sar/
Verb
jacar (present jacas, past jacis, future jacos, conditional jacus, imperative jacez)
- (intransitive) to lie (position of persons or things living or dead)
